What Triggered the Change

GFW upgrades typically arrive around three triggers:

  1. Sensitive political dates — June 4, July 1, October 1, and the various Party congresses.
  2. External technology shifts — when a major VPN protocol or app gains traction abroad, China's countermeasures usually arrive within 4–8 weeks.
  3. Domestic regulatory cycles — CAC and MIIT rule updates that come into force at quarter boundaries.

The current change tracks closest with the third pattern.

What Still Works (Verified 2026-06-02)

Tested across multiple cities (Beijing, Shanghai, Shenzhen, Chengdu) on China Telecom, China Mobile and China Unicom in the 14 days surrounding this post:

  • VLESS + Reality — fully operational, no degradation observed.
  • Hysteria2 — operational; occasional UDP throttling on weekends.
  • TUIC — operational; less reliable than Hysteria2 in our testing.
  • Plain WireGuard — blocked, as expected.
  • OpenVPN (UDP and TCP) — blocked within minutes of a fresh handshake.
  • Vanilla Shadowsocks (without ShadowTLS or v2ray-plugin) — degraded, often unusable.
